Team Overview:


This team is a bulky offensive team, note there are no entry hazards, weather, rapid spinners, or even phazers on this team. This has on many occasions made playing with this team to be very difficult. However, without the assistance of these, there is no reliance upon them to win me games and often times, allows me to focus on my own team and make more intuitive moves than my opponent. When I don’t have to worry about my opponents moves, I can more easily focus on the needs of my team at that point in time without having to worry about spinning or switching in my weather inducer.

Vaporeon is probably the most important member of this team, now without any one member the team would fall apart, however on this team without Vaporeon there would be no purpose. Vaporeon deals with many bulky waters through Toxic Stall and Water Absorb. With its High Hp, it heals much of team with Wish. This set has saved the team more than once, without Super Effective moves Vaporeon is a real pain to take down. With the rest of the teams great resistances surround Vaporeon, it is pretty tough to ever get a clear shot at her.

Garchomp is really a last resort on this team, Rarely used unless im in Dire Straits. It is the Revenge Killer and Keeps things in tact, when in need of a powerful hit he is here in case Chandelure is down or doesn’t have the ability to take on the opponent. The first three moves are fairly straightforward. Outrage if Steels are gone, Earthquake for my main move, and Dragon Claw to revenge Lati's and Salamence without getting locked. Rock Slide for Volcarona, I used Stone Edge but switched for its reliability.
